WebSep 18, 2024 · Interment Definition. Interment denotes placing the remains of the deceased human or animal into the ground. The word is used to talk about an earthly burial. Part of the word can be seen in the Latin word terra, which means earth. We get the English words terrestrial and terrace from this root. diamondheadtheatre.comWebinternment. I interned at Beijing New Oriental School as a teaching assistant. -- This makes sense, and people do occasionally use … diamond head theatre classesWebDec 31, 1999 · We interred the time capsule at midnight on December 31, 1999. Following the funeral service, interment will be at the Forest Lawn Cemetery. The verb intern refers to the confinement of people, as in a prison camp; being so confined is an internment.
